NAME
clear_zbuffer - Writes a depth value into the given Z-buffer. Allegro game programming library.SYNOPSIS
#include <allegro.h>void clear_zbuffer(ZBUFFER *zbuf, float z);
DESCRIPTION
Writes z into the given Z-buffer (0 means far away). This function should be used to initialize the Z-buffer before each frame. Actually, low-level routines compare depth of the current pixel with 1/z: for example, if you want to clip polygons farther than 10, you must call clear_zbuffer(zbuf, 0.1).SEE ALSO
